The Fire Safety Group at DTU (http://www.brand.dtu.dk/Brandgruppen), which is part of the Section for Building Design in the Department of Civil Engineering, covers research areas of fundamental importance for building fire safety. These include material flammability, structural fire safety and evacuation.

The group is well recognized in these areas and the research is carried out in close collaboration with partners from national and international academic institutions, as well as with industry.

In order to develop our research and teaching activities we seek a highly qualified person to join the faculty at the assistant or associate professor level. A preference will be given to candidates with a strong background in Building Fire Safety and performance-based design, including fire dynamics.

Responsibilities and tasks 
The assistant or associate professor will have his/her primary responsibilities in research and in research-based teaching. The successful applicant is expected to propose a specific research area that must relate to existing research activities of the Fire Safety Group but constitute a clear extension of these. The teaching will include regular courses at the MSc level in fire dynamics, building fire safety, fire chemistry, fire risk management and fire modelling, as well as supervision of thesis projects. The position also holds responsibility for extending cooperation with external partners by actively pursuing national and international opportunities for joint projects and their funding.

The applicant is expected to be an integral part of the Master in Fire Safety (Master i Brandsikkerhed) education, preferably in the form of being the Head of Studies for the program in addition to teaching obligations.

In case of an associate professor position, there will be responsibility also for PhD and Postdoc supervision, for research project management, and for academic departmental work.

An assistant professor will have to complete DTU’s education in university teaching (UDTU) and is expected to co-supervise PhD students.
